Eligible Expenses. Parking Expenses Eligible parking expenses Parking expenses for parking at work or near a location from which you commute to work by mass transit, vanpooling in a commuter highway vehicle or carpool by other means Vendor parking lots Vendor parking garages Ineligible parking expenses Parking expenses for parking at or near your residence Expenses incurred that are not for parking at or near your place of business Transportation Expenses Eligible transportation expenses Bus and commuter highway vehicles Mass transit vehicles, metro and transit passes bus, rail, ferry Pass, token, fare card, voucher or similar items for transportation on mass transit Vanpooling — transportation provided by an employer to an employee, in a vehicle that seats at least six adults excluding the driver Ineligible transportation expenses Carpooling Gas Toll fees.

What Happens Upon Termination of Employment If you terminate employment, please note the following: Your HealthEquity Transit Commuter Debit Card remains active for 90 days after your termination date, allowing you to use any balance remaining on your account. If you have a remaining TRIP account balance for commuter expenses, you would have 90 days from your termination date to utilize the funds, or forfeit those funds if not used within the day period following your termination date per IRS rules.

You must enroll or re-enroll in the TRIP by completing the online enrollment. You may discontinue this plan at any time, not only during this annual enrollment period. Only expenses for services that you incur during a calendar month while you are an active participant are eligible for reimbursement from your TRIP Accounts.
